Which Piece of Equipment is the Most Difficult?
Of all the pieces of game used baseball equipment (jerseys, bats, gloves, shoes, pants, etc. etc. etc.) which is the most difficult to obtain?
How about for basketball and football?

Actually I think fielding gloves are the toughest to obtain. These guys usually only get two per year and take so much time to break in and feel comfortable, many use the same glove for years.
